Several types of birds are known for being relatively easy to keep alive, even for novice owners. These include budgies (also known as parakeets), society finches, and mynah birds. While these birds are generally hardy and resilient, it's still essential to provide them with proper care, time, and attention to ensure their well-being. Even the most robust bird needs a dedicated owner.
Three Hardy Bird Species for Beginners
Here are three types of birds known for their hardiness and relatively low maintenance needs:
1. Budgies (Parakeets)
Budgies are a popular choice for beginners due to their affordability and adaptability. They are also quite resilient and less prone to illness, making them a good fit for first-time bird owners. As ornamental birds, they can be kept in small metal cages equipped with perches and hanging toys for their entertainment. Regular maintenance, including daily cleaning of the cage and protection from direct sunlight, especially in summer, is essential.
2. Society Finches
Society finches, also known as Bengalese finches or ten sisters, are very easy to care for, making them another excellent choice for pet birds. In the wild, they mainly eat plant seeds, particularly rice. They also consume insects and young grains during the summer months. Society finches are found across southern China, including Yunnan, Guangdong, and Hainan Island. They are easy to breed in captivity, and various beautiful new varieties have been cultivated. These birds are primarily kept for their beauty, with their songs being secondary, making them popular ornamental pets.
3. Mynah Birds
Mynah birds are among the most popular pet birds, and are also beneficial to agriculture and forestry as they control insect populations. These intelligent birds can mimic other birds’ calls and even learn to imitate human speech. Healthy mynah birds have bright, black eyes, an elegant posture, a strong appetite, and are known for their vocalizations. Those with vivid red-orange eyes and ivory-white beaks are highly valued. These birds are sociable, enjoy human interaction, and tend to be very attached to their owners.
